Tailwind UI features and specs

  • Rapid Development
    Tailwind UI provides pre-designed components that help developers build interfaces quickly, reducing the time required to go from design to production.
  • Customization
    The components are built with Tailwind CSS, which allows for easy and extensive customization directly within the HTML, providing flexibility in design without needing to write custom CSS.
  • Consistency
    Using Tailwind UI ensures consistency across the application by providing a unified design language and pre-designed, reusable components.
  • Accessibility
    Components in Tailwind UI are designed with accessibility in mind, helping developers to create more inclusive and usable interfaces.
  • High-Quality Design
    The components are designed by professionals, ensuring high visual and functional quality, which can be beneficial for projects without a dedicated design team.
  • Documentation
    Tailwind UI comes with comprehensive documentation that aids developers in integrating the components effectively and understanding how to best utilize them.

Possible disadvantages of Tailwind UI

  • Cost
    Tailwind UI is a paid product, which can be a barrier for small projects or individual developers who are operating on a limited budget.
  • Learning Curve
    While Tailwind UI components are easy to use, the underlying Tailwind CSS framework can have a learning curve for those unfamiliar with utility-first CSS approaches.
  • Overhead
    Incorporating a large number of components can increase the initial bundle size, which may affect the performance unless optimized appropriately.
  • Dependency on Tailwind CSS
    Tailwind UI components are tightly coupled with Tailwind CSS, which means switching to or migrating from another CSS framework may require substantial effort.
  • Not Always Unique
    Using pre-built components might result in less unique designs, as other developers and projects using Tailwind UI can have similar looks and feels.
  • Limited Scope
    The pre-designed components cover a wide range but may not fulfill every niche use case, requiring additional custom development or design.

Device Frames features and specs

  • Ease of Use
    Device Frames provides an intuitive platform that allows users to easily apply device frames to their screenshots without needing technical expertise.
  • Variety of Devices
    The platform offers a wide range of device frames, including the latest smartphones, tablets, and laptops, catering to different design needs.
  • High-Quality Images
    Output images maintain high resolution and quality, making them suitable for professional presentations and marketing materials.
  • Time-Saving
    By automating the process of adding device frames, the tool saves users significant time versus manually creating these visual elements.

Possible disadvantages of Device Frames

  • Limited Customization
    The platform may offer limited options for customization beyond applying the preset device frames, restricting creative freedom for some users.
  • Cost
    Some users may find the pricing of Device Frames to be higher than expected, especially if it's intended for occasional use.
  • Dependency on Internet
    As a web-based tool, Device Frames requires an internet connection, which could be a limitation for users with unreliable network access.
  • Selection Constraints
    While Device Frames supports many devices, there might be missing or delayed updates for new device releases.

How to Choose a Tailwind Component Library (Plus the Top 6 Options)
First, you might be wondering: how does a TailwindCSS component library differ from just using TailwindCSS itself? Well, out of the box TailwindCSS doesnโ€™t give you any pre-built components; it only offers utility classes. This means if you want a component, you need to build it using the classes provided to you. Or, you can use a component library built with TailwindCSS and...
